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

Conduct market research for assigned Markets.
Generate and qualify leads across African markets.
Prepare commercial offers and proforma invoices.
Support the preparation and management of shipment documentation.
Track customer orders under the guidance of senior staff.
Coordinate with logistics and production teams to ensure timely execution.
Update and maintain weekly sales performance reports.
Collect and consolidate market price data for polymers, color masterbatch, and filler masterbatch.

Desired Candidate Profile

Bachelor s degree in Business Administration, International Trade, Marketing, or a related field.

  • 1-3 years of experience in export sales, preferably within the plastics , Polymers , filler masterbatch , color masterbatch or industrial factories.
  • Have a knowledge in export to Africa's Market is preferred .
  • Strong understanding of international sales processes, export documentation, and logistics.
  • Excellent communication and negotiation skills in English; additional languages are a plus.
  • Proven ability to build and maintain relationships with international clients.
  • Results-driven with a track record of meeting or exceeding sales targets.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ative team.
  • Strong organizational and time management skills.
  • Willingness to travel internationally as required.
  • Proficient in MS Office and CRM software.
